Pool Land Clearing in Marietta, GA
Pool land cl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, and other vegetation to prepare a property for pool installation or renovation. This process typically includes leveling the land, removing debris, and ensuring the area is suitable for construction. Homeowners often request this service when installing a new pool, expanding an existing one, or creating a clear, open space for outdoor activities. It’s important for property owners to understand the scope of clearing needed, the type of vegetation involved, and any potential permits or regulations that may apply before beginning the project.
Before requesting pool land clearing, property owners should consider the current condition of their land, including the presence of large trees, roots, or uneven terrain. Clarifying the desired outcome-such as a level surface or specific landscaping features-can help ensure the project meets expectations. Additionally, understanding the extent of vegetation removal and any potential impact on existing structures or utilities can facilitate a smoother process from planning to completion.

Pool Land Clearing Questions
What is pool land clearing? Pool land clearing involves removing vegetation, debris, and uneven terrain to prepare the area for pool installation or renovation.
Why is land clearing necessary before installing a pool? Clearing ensures a level, clean space that prevents future issues with drainage, stability, and access for construction.
What types of projects require land clearing services? Projects include new pool installations, backyard renovations, and property upgrades that involve removing trees, bushes, or old structures.
What should property owners consider before scheduling land clearing? It’s important to assess the size of the area, type of vegetation, and any local regulations or permits needed for clearing work.
